The successful applicant will have an appropriate terminal degree and strong academic background in the humanities together with substantial, demonstrable experience in computing and networking on Unix, Novell, DOS/Windows, and Mac platforms. Job responsibility will include administration of the departmental servers and network system, oversight of end-user problems, evaluation of equipment needs, assistance in preparation of grant proposals, and the offering of in-service training workshops. This position is a new line within the Department; while not tenure track, it offers the professional reasonable expectation of regular reappointment. In addition, the academic professional (AP) will assist in instructional design and the planning and implementation of educational technologies. The AP will help the faculty to acquire information for their teaching and research by electronic means. The AP will aid the faculty in developing and using appropriate systems for maintenance, presentation, and analysis of the information for teaching and research. The AP will contribute to the construction and maintenance of the department's Internet/Web presence. The AP may teach one course per year in computer-mediated communication depending upon qualifications, may supervise research assistants, and, in sum, should take the opportunity to help the faculty to reinvent the teaching of English. Twelve-month starting salary is $35,000. The Department encourages applications from women and minorities.
